Bormio
The Combo district is certainly of ancient formation, as evidenced by its churches and some well-preserved archaic buildings, even if the origins of the district do not go back in time as those of the main nucleus of Bormio. Combo has always been a purely rural district, by virtue of its proximity to the magnificent meadow basin of the Alute, where most of the land cultivated by the Bormio's inhabitants was located.

The Vauxhall Combo is a badge engineered version of the Fiat Doblò launched in 2010. Vauxhall is used as a brand name in Britain only. Elsewhere the cars are sold as Opel. Now Opel and Vauxhall are about to be part of the Peugeot group.

Csx River Subdivision train Q212 is skirting the western bank of the Hudson River in Cornwall-On-Hudson, Orange County N.Y. This train originates in Buffalo N.Y. and terminates at Port Newark in N.J.and is "combo" train made up of both intermodal and autorack cars. The headend is near mp51.5 and the rear of the train,comprised of autoracks, can be seen on the right stretching past mp53. The leader is 4530 which was built by EMD in 11-1999 as a SD70MAC and has since been rebuilt into a SD70AC. Howard Kent Jr. Friday 3:25pm 05-28-2021.
